An exploration of the link between romanticism as a Weltanschauung and the early socialist philosophy of labour. A romantic interpretation against the utopian socialist interpretations of Charles Fourier's thought using three criteria: materialism, expressivism and social estheticism. Authors found in text include: Charles Fourier, Charles Taylor, Karl Marx, Helvetius, George Lukacs, Robert Sayre, Michael Lowy, Saint-Simon, and Jacques Barzun.
